I have just fitted my HIF 38 with MG Metro inlet and all seems well. However the noise from teh K&N filter seems excessive. I was hoping to use a 1300 metro filter, but this does not fit directly to the HIF38 as it was designed for the HIF44. Seeing all the reported issues on this forum, has anyone found one that works well and is not to noisy?

I'm using the air filter from a 1.0L Metro (you need the cast elbow as well as the plastic housing). It does fit if you cut off most of the intake tube (which is the worst restriction according to Vizard). Works well with minimal noise but I wasn't trying to extract maximum power anyway.

I use a Triumph Toledo or a Dolomite 1300 air filter - fits well with the air intake pointing forward.
